@Override public void flatten(boolean selectedInUse, int[] sel, int size) { flattenPush(); for(int i=0; i < fields.length; ++i) { fields[i].flatten(selectedInUse, sel, size); } flattenNoNulls(selectedInUse, sel, size); }
fieldVector[i] = createColumn(subtypeIdxs.get(i), batchSize, useDecimal64ColumnVectors); return new UnionColumnVector(batchSize, fieldVector);
children[i] = createColumnVector(typeInfoList.get(i)); return new UnionColumnVector(VectorizedRowBatch.DEFAULT_SIZE, children);
copy[i] = makeLikeColumnVector(src.fields[i]); return new UnionColumnVector(src.tags.length, copy); } else throw new HiveException("Column vector class " +
@Override public void flatten(boolean selectedInUse, int[] sel, int size) { flattenPush(); for(int i=0; i < fields.length; ++i) { fields[i].flatten(selectedInUse, sel, size); } flattenNoNulls(selectedInUse, sel, size); }
children[i] = createColumnVector(typeInfoList.get(i)); return new UnionColumnVector(VectorizedRowBatch.DEFAULT_SIZE, children);
copy[i] = cloneColumnVector(src.fields[i]); return new UnionColumnVector(src.tags.length, copy); } else throw new HiveException("Column vector class " +
fieldVector[i] = children.get(i).createColumn(maxSize); return new UnionColumnVector(maxSize, fieldVector);
fieldVector[i] = children.get(i).createColumn(version, maxSize); return new UnionColumnVector(maxSize, fieldVector);
fieldVector[i] = createColumn(subtypeIdxs.get(i), batchSize, useDecimal64ColumnVectors); return new UnionColumnVector(batchSize, fieldVector);